Skip to content

Commit 231fc78

Browse files
committed
remove custom Logger
1 parent 9d071b2 commit 231fc78

6 files changed

Lines changed: 5 additions & 323 deletions

File tree

example/simple.php

Lines changed: 5 additions & 4 deletions
Original file line numberDiff line numberDiff line change
@@ -17,15 +17,15 @@
1717
[
1818
'name' => 'ls',
1919
'cmd' => "ls -al",
20-
'out' => 'file:///tmp/php_crontab.log',
20+
'out' => '/tmp/ls-al.log',
2121
'time' => '* * * * *',
2222
'user' => 'www',
2323
'group' => 'www'
2424
],
2525
[
2626
'name' => 'hostname',
2727
'cmd' => "hostname",
28-
'out' => 'unix:///tmp/php_crontab.sock',
28+
'out' => '/tmp/hostname.log',
2929
'time' => '* * * * *',
3030
],
3131
];
@@ -34,12 +34,13 @@
3434

3535
$tasks = array();
3636
foreach($missions as $mission){
37-
$mission_logger = \Jenner\Crontab\Logger\MissionLoggerFactory::create($mission['out']);
37+
$logger = new \Monolog\Logger(\Jenner\Crontab\Crontab::NAME);
38+
$logger->pushHandler(new \Monolog\Handler\StreamHandler($mission['out']));
3839
$tasks[] = new \Jenner\Crontab\Mission(
3940
$mission['name'],
4041
$mission['cmd'],
4142
$mission['time'],
42-
$mission_logger
43+
$logger
4344
);
4445
}
4546

src/Jenner/Crontab/Logger/CrontabLoggerFactory.php

Lines changed: 0 additions & 37 deletions
This file was deleted.

src/Jenner/Crontab/Logger/DefaultFormatter.php

Lines changed: 0 additions & 38 deletions
This file was deleted.

src/Jenner/Crontab/Logger/Formatter/MessageFormatter.php

Lines changed: 0 additions & 43 deletions
This file was deleted.

src/Jenner/Crontab/Logger/Handler/HttpHandler.php

Lines changed: 0 additions & 53 deletions
This file was deleted.

src/Jenner/Crontab/Logger/MissionLoggerFactory.php

Lines changed: 0 additions & 148 deletions
This file was deleted.

0 commit comments

Comments
 (0)